Latest Patents

Trista holds a patent for a "Coating for light-diffusing optical fibers." This invention describes a light-diffusing optical fiber that provides a symmetric intensity distribution of forward and backward scattered light. The fiber includes a secondary coating that contains scattering centers. By controlling the thickness of the secondary coating and the concentration of scattering centers, the distribution of scattered intensity can be managed effectively. More symmetric distributions of scattered light intensity are achieved by increasing the thickness of the secondary coating and/or the concentration of scattering centers in the secondary coating.
